Patching a Specific Section (PATCH)

PATCH edits inside a file without rewriting it. Target and operation are set via headers.

Append under a heading

Heading targets must be the FULL heading path, ::-delimited from the top-level heading. A bare subheading name returns 400 invalid-target (errorCode 40080). Example: ## Fact / Pattern nested under # Operator PreferencesTarget: Operator Preferences::Fact / Pattern. Percent-encode non-ASCII characters (e.g. H%C3%A9llo); spaces are fine.

URL-Encoding Notes

  • Path separators (/) in the vault path are literal — do not encode them.
  • Spaces in filenames or heading targets in a URL: use %20.
  • Nested heading levels in a URL path: use %3A%3A for ::.
  • Heading text in the Target: header: the full heading path joined by :: (e.g. Operator Preferences::Fact / Pattern), no #; spaces are fine; percent-encode non-ASCII.
